[Mark Raudonis] "watch Richie Haven's performance of "Freedom". It's an incredibly strong performance, made even more so by the camera coverage. The cameraman frames up a tight shot of Richie facing the microphone. Richie is bouncing in and out of the frame, but the cameramen chooses NOT to follow him, letting him move in and out of the picture. It's a brilliant shot, something you'll rarely seen done today in the age of 19 cameras and 25 frame cuts."

Richie Havens is one of the greatest and nicest performers of all time. "Freedom" came at the end of an extension-after-extension-after-extension of his (was supposed to be) show opening 20 minute set. He and his band had exhausted every song they knew by the end of the first hour. They played well over two hours and when they finally quit playing, still no other band had shown up and so Richie went back out at the request of the show promoters and just made up a song impromptu there on the spot. It was "Freedom." When he later wanted to learn what he had done, he had to get a copy of it from the show promoters so that he could hear what he had done.

And the rest they say, is history.
